Our Vision and Strategy
Our vision is to help people say "yes" to God and develop them into fully devoted followers of Jesus Christ. Our Mission Statement says, "Barnton Baptist Church seeks to be a worshipping community which makes and multiplies committed disciples of Jesus Christ".
To put it in theological terms, our mission is to honour our Lord and Saviour, Jesus Christ, by carrying out the Great Commandment (Matthew 22:37-40) and the Great Commission (Matthew 28:18-20).
We will accomplish this mission by fulfilling the four purposes of the church: Worship, Witness, Community and Discipleship. We exist to bring people to Christ and membership in His family, develop them to Christlike maturity, and equip them for their ministry in the church and life mission in the world, in order to magnify God's name.
Our vision is to see the Gospel spreading through our homegroups and Worship services, and through the individual lives of our members, drawing people into Christ's kingdom, transforming their lives, and sending them into the world to serve in Christ's name.
Barnton Baptist Church will be a refuge - a place where people who are separated from God and one another by sin, can find love, acceptance, hope, guidance, and forgiveness.
Barnton Baptist Church will also be a training and equipping centre, developing believers to spiritual maturity and helping them to discover their God-given gifts for service and ministry, so that they can reach their full potential as followers of Christ.
